Job Description

Your Career

The Senior Product Marketing Manager for Prisma Cloud, Web Application and API Security (WAAS) will be the voice of Prisma Cloud and drive its rapid growth in the cloud security space, specifically aligned to multi- and hybrid-cloud security. Prisma Cloud is the industry’s leading Cloud Native Security Platform enabling comprehensive cloud native security for modern applications built within public and private clouds. 

This role will work closely with other PMMs and cross-functional stakeholders to create, implement and execute the product marketing strategy aligned to Cloud Workload Protection. This includes announcements on new features, notable integrations, and competitive differentiation in the market. In this role, you’ll build collateral and presentations on how Prisma Cloud’s Web Application and API Security module helps enterprises secure their cloud environments.

Qualifications

Your Experience

  • 2-5 years of product marketing experience is required

  • Outstanding verbal and written communication skills

  • Comfortable with creating and delivering presentations in a range of environments, from industry conferences to customer briefings

  • Experience with information/cyber security products, cloud technology, SaaS, or related technologies is required

  • Deep understanding of customers’ needs and market dynamics specific to cloud infrastructure and cloud security

  • Strong knowledge of CSP architectures, as well as native CSP security tooling.

  • Strong knowledge of the competitive landscape, including markets and capabilities such as Web Application Firewalls, API Security, and the OWASP Top 10

  • Understanding of cloud architectures and security/DevSecOps practices is required

  • Demonstrated product marketing abilities that propel adoption and market momentum; a desire to bring innovative tech products to market

  • Experience with CI/CD tools, Docker or Kubernetes, or related technologies is advantageous

  • Experience marketing cloud products and technologies is desirable

  • Bachelor’s degree required, MBA is desirable

  • Any cloud certification is desirable (e.g. Certified AWS Professional, AWS, Cloud Practitioner, MTA Certification; MCSA Certification, Google Cloud Certified)
